VOCAB
| Term | Definition |
|---|---|
| Ecology | The Study of the interactions between organisms and the living and nonliving components of their environments |
| Interdependence | the quality of all organisms interacting with other organisms and the nonliving portion of their environment for survival |
| Ecological Model | a physical, conceptual, or mathematical representation used to describe the components of an ecological system |
| Biosphere | the thin volume of Earth and its atmosphere that supports life |
| Ecosystem | all of the organisms and the nonliving environment found in a particular place |
| Community | all the interacting organisms living in an area |
| Population | all the members of a species that live in one place at one time |
| Habitat | the place where an organism lives |
| Biotic Factor | the living components of the environment |
| Abiotic Factor | the nonliving physical and chemical characteristics of the environment |
| Tolerance Curve | a graph of performance versus values of an environmental variable |
| Acclimation | the process by which an organism adjusts its tolerance to abiotic factors |
| Conformer | an organism that does not regulate its internal conditions; changes as the external environment changes |
| Regulator | an organism that uses energy to control some of its internal conditions |
| Dormancy | a state of reduced activity during periods of unfavorable conditions |
| Migration | moving to a more favorable habitat |
| Niche | the specific role, or way of life, of a species within its environment |
| Generalist | a species with a broad niche that can tolerate a range of conditions and use a variety of resources |
| Specialist | a species with a narrow niche |
